【New】Embroidered Han-eri (Half Collar) - White Embroidery - Shippo (Seven Treasures) Traditional Pattern 【Description】 White embroidery on a pure white fabric. The design is perfect for celebratory occasions and is very elegant. The plum and chrysanthemum embroidery is gorgeous and has a luxurious feel. 【Recommended Occasions】 Formal occasions. As the design is suitable for special days, it is especially recommended for Tomesode (formal black kimono), Homongi (visiting kimono), Tsukesage (semi-formal kimono), and Furisode (long-sleeved kimono for unmarried women). 【Season】 Year-round (except midsummer) 【Motifs】 Chrysanthemum, Plum Shippo (Seven Treasures) connecting pattern... A traditional pattern with the meaning of eternity, harmony, and prosperity. It is a very suitable pattern for weddings and coming-of-age ceremonies. All are motifs that are not limited by season. 【Material】 Polyester The embroidery is rayon with a silky luster. 【Size】 Approximately 16 x 110cm Sufficient size as a han-eri (half collar). 【Shipping】 Anonymous Yu-Yu Mercari delivery Shipped via Yu-Packet Post mini Generally ships within 12 hours.
